Cough drops typically contain menthol, which is a mild anesthetic that numbs the throat and reduces coughing. Menthol, in large amounts, can cause serious health problems like difficulty breathing, seizures, and even coma. However, to consume enough cough drops to cause such severe effects is very rare and unlikely.

Consuming excessive amounts of cough drops containing other ingredients like acetaminophen (pain reliever), dextromethorphan (cough suppressant), and antihistamines (allergy relief) may also cause serious health problems like liver damage, respiratory depression, and cardiac arrest.

Therefore, it is important to follow the recommended dosage and warnings on the label and seek medical attention if you experience any adverse effects. In general, it is unlikely that consuming a few extra cough drops will cause serious harm, but consuming a large number of them certainly can be dangerous.
